Are there any residential or inpatient addiction treatment facilities located directly in Lunenburg, VT?

Lunenburg itself is a very small, rural town and does not host a dedicated residential inpatient rehab facility. However, several reputable inpatient and residential treatment centers are located within a reasonable driving distance in neighboring towns and counties in Vermont and New Hampshire, such as in St. Johnsbury or Littleton. For immediate local support, the closest options are typically outpatient services and intensive outpatient programs (IOP) available in nearby regional hubs.

What local resources in Lunenburg, VT, can provide immediate support or referrals for someone struggling with addiction?

The primary local resource for immediate support and referrals in Lunenburg is the Northern Counties Health Care system, which serves the Northeast Kingdom. You can contact their behavioral health services for assessments and connections to treatment. Additionally, the Vermont Helplink (802-565-LINK) is a free, confidential statewide service that can provide personalized referrals to treatment options accessible from Lunenburg, including telehealth services which are crucial in this rural area.

How do rehab centers serving Lunenburg, VT, typically handle treatment for co-occurring mental health disorders?

Facilities that serve residents of Lunenburg, especially those in the Northeast Kingdom region, generally emphasize integrated treatment for co-occurring disorders due to high community need. Many outpatient providers and nearby residential centers are designed as dual-diagnosis treatment programs, addressing both addiction and conditions like depression or anxiety simultaneously. It's important to specifically ask any center you contact about their licensed mental health professionals and integrated treatment plans.

What should I expect regarding travel and logistics when attending an outpatient program in the Lunenburg, VT, area?

Given Lunenburg's rural location, attending regular outpatient treatment often requires commuting to larger towns like St. Johnsbury, VT, or Lancaster, NH, which can be a 30-60 minute drive. Many treatment providers in the region are accustomed to this and may offer flexible scheduling. It's also common to utilize Vermont's public transportation options for medical purposes or explore telehealth sessions to reduce travel burden, especially during winter months when roads can be challenging.

Are there any specialized addiction treatment programs in the region for specific groups, such as veterans, LGBTQ+ individuals, or young adults from Lunenburg?

While specialized programs are not located in Lunenburg itself, the broader Northeast Kingdom region and state of Vermont offer targeted services. For example, the VA Healthcare system provides specific substance use programs for veterans, often accessible via the White River Junction VA. Statewide organizations like Outright Vermont and the Pride Center can connect LGBTQ+ individuals to affirming providers. Many regional treatment centers also offer age-specific tracks for young adults, acknowledging their unique recovery needs.

While Lunenburg itself is a small town without large inpatient facilities, effective addiction treatment is accessible within a reasonable distance. The key is understanding the types of care available and how to connect with them. Vermont has a strong network of addiction services, and many are designed to serve rural communities like ours. Your first point of contact might be your primary care physician at North Country Hospital & Health Center or a local counseling practice. They can provide assessments and referrals to appropriate treatment programs. For many, outpatient treatment is a viable and effective option. This allows you to receive therapy, counseling, and medical support while living at home and maintaining work or family responsibilities. Centers in St. Johnsbury, Lyndonville, and Littleton, New Hampshire, offer such programs and are within a manageable drive from Lunenburg. These programs often include individual therapy, group sessions, and medication-assisted treatment (MAT), which can be crucial for opioid or alcohol use disorders. If a higher level of care is needed, residential rehab facilities are available in larger Vermont cities like Burlington and Montpelier, typically within a two-hour drive. While this requires being away from home, these programs provide a structured, immersive environment for intensive recovery work. It's important to consider what your insurance covers and to discuss all options with a healthcare provider. Beyond formal rehab, recovery is sustained by ongoing support. Lunenburg and neighboring towns have recovery community resources that are vital. Look for local support group meetings, such as Alcoholics Anonymous or Narcotics Anonymous, which often meet in nearby communities like Lancaster or St. Johnsbury.
